About Davide Catucci
Davide Catucci is a scholar working on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Surgery, Nephrology, Transplantation and Physiology, having authored 6 papers that have together received 45 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Renal and Vascular Pathologies (2 papers), Dialysis and Renal Disease Management (2 papers), Chronic Kidney Disease and Diabetes (1 paper), Renal Diseases and Glomerulopathies (1 paper), Sarcoidosis and Beryllium Toxicity Research (1 paper), Vasculitis and related conditions (1 paper), Interstitial Lung Diseases and Idiopathic Pulmonary Fibrosis (1 paper) and Hemodynamic Monitoring and Therapy (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Nephrology (30 citations), Health Informatics (1 citation), Transplantation (2 citations),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(18 citations) and Biophysics (3 citations). Davide Catucci has collaborated with scholars based in Italy. Frequent co-authors include Vittoria Esposito, Massimo Torreggiani, Ciro Esposito, Edoardo La Porta, Antonio Dal Canton, Marco Colucci, Paola Baiardi, G. Bovio, Fabrizio Grosjean and Francesca Castoldi. Their work appears in journals such as BMC Nephrology, The Journals of Gerontology Series A, Nephrology Dialysis Transplantation, Transplantation Proceedings and The Journal of Vascular Access.
